ALL IN THE NAME

Sports Minister, Nelson McCausland, is warning GAA clubs which adopt the names of dead IRA members that they could have their funding cut. He says officials at Sport NI are currently examining clauses in their grant making arrangements to advise whether any changes to funding should be considered. He spoke to Paul McFadden, along with the Sinn Fein MLA, Francie Brolly, whose constituency has a hurling club which is named after the INLA hunger striker Kevin Lynch.
